How to create Talking AI-Powered Avatars with Lip-Syncing

In recent years, the evolution of artificial intelligence (AI) has unlocked groundbreaking capabilities in the realm of digital content creation, with AI-powered avatars emerging as a key innovation. These avatars, animated and responsive characters, are able to mimic human-like movements, expressions, and, most notably, speech, thanks to advancements in AI technologies like lip-syncing. Lip-syncing technology allows avatars to synchronize their mouth movements perfectly with spoken words, making them appear more lifelike and engaging in digital environments.

AI-powered avatars with lip-syncing are revolutionizing how we interact with digital content across various industries, from entertainment and gaming to marketing and customer service. These avatars can be customized to reflect diverse appearances, styles, and behaviors, giving creators the freedom to design characters that align with their specific needs. Furthermore, by syncing these avatars with realistic audio and dynamic expressions, users can create immersive, believable characters that captivate audiences.

The integration of lip-syncing in AI avatars enhances the realism and interactivity of digital content. Whether it’s an animated character delivering a sales pitch, a virtual influencer engaging with followers, or a video game character responding to player actions, these avatars provide a more natural and relatable experience. They are increasingly being used in applications such as virtual assistants, digital influencers, e-learning, and entertainment, making them an invaluable tool for brands, content creators, and businesses looking to engage their audience in innovative and human-like ways.

This technology has become more accessible than ever, with a variety of platforms offering AI avatar creation, motion animation, and lip-syncing features. From simple video creation tools to advanced AI animation systems, creators now have the ability to bring their digital personas to life with ease, opening up endless possibilities for entertainment, communication, and engagement.

In this rapidly evolving space, AI-powered avatars with lip-syncing are not only enhancing visual storytelling but also transforming how we engage with digital content, ushering in a new era of interactive and immersive experiences.


Evaluating the top AI-Powered Avatars with Lip-Syncing

1. Kaiber AI (Video Generation & Lip Syncing)

Pros:

  • Ease of Use: Kaiber allows users to generate videos with minimal input. The AI understands the prompts and automatically adjusts the character’s movements and lip sync based on the audio.

  • Fast Setup: Ideal for quickly generating avatars that talk and sync with music or audio.

  • Adjustable Motion: You can refine motion settings, allowing for dynamic changes and a more engaging visual experience.

Cons:

  • Limited Customization: While easy to use, the degree of control over character design and specific animations may not be as advanced as some other tools.

  • Audio Limitations: While it handles lip-syncing well for shorter videos, it may not provide the level of precision needed for more complex or longer audio files.

2. Leonardo AI (Avatar Creation & Customization)

Pros:

  • High Customization: Offers detailed control over avatar creation, allowing you to specify attire, accessories, and even minor character details (e.g., gadgets).

  • High-Quality Results: Generates realistic and detailed avatar images with fine-grained customization using prompts.

  • Fixed Seed Number: Ensures reproducibility for consistent avatars in multiple projects.

Cons:

  • Complex for Beginners: Users need to understand AI modeling to get the most out of its customization options.

  • Image Generation Only: Primarily focused on creating high-quality still images, requiring additional tools (e.g., HeyGen AI, Halo AI) for animation and motion.

3. HeyGen AI (Talking Avatars with Hand Movements)

Pros:

  • Long-Duration Videos: Unlike many tools that have short time limits, HeyGen can handle longer videos (up to 3 minutes).

  • Hand Movement Integration: The ability to add natural hand gestures enhances the realism of the avatar.

  • Voice Synchronization: You can upload audio to sync with the avatar, making it ideal for speeches or presentations.

Cons:

  • Limited Animation Styles: While you can define expressive styles, the range of hand gestures and movements may be limited compared to other specialized animation software.

  • Quality Variance: The final product may not always be as polished as when using dedicated animation platforms like RunwayML or Kling AI for more sophisticated character movement.

4. Kling AI (Walking Animation)

Pros:

  • Walking Animations: Excellent for generating high-quality walking animations based on the character’s original image.

  • Professional Animation Quality: Provides high-quality results for avatars in motion, which is crucial for more realistic and engaging content.

  • Customizable: Allows for prompts describing walking actions and synchronization with the avatar's speech or movements.

Cons:

  • Short Video Length: Has a 10-second limit on videos, making it unsuitable for longer content unless combined with other tools.

  • Complex Integration: Requires precise prompting and may need integration with other software for full animation features (e.g., lip-syncing).

5. DreamFace (Lip Syncing for Long Videos)

Pros:

  • Lip-Sync for Longer Durations: Ideal for creating longer videos (beyond 10 seconds), as it syncs lips with any audio file.

  • Realistic Lip-Syncing: Highly accurate and detailed lip-syncing animation for a natural avatar presentation.

Cons:

  • Requires Previous Animation: Works best after the character’s base animation is created, meaning it’s not a complete solution by itself.

  • Complex Setup: May require multiple tools (such as HeyGen or Halo AI) to create a fully functional video, adding complexity to the process.

6. CapCut (Video Editing & Lip Syncing)

Pros:

  • Free & Easy to Use: CapCut is accessible and simple, even for beginners, offering a range of easy-to-apply video edits.

  • Text-to-Speech Option: Offers built-in text-to-speech functionality, and external AI voices can be imported, giving users flexibility in voice generation.

  • AI Credit System: Pro users get credits that can be used for various AI-powered features, making it cost-effective for regular users.

Cons:

  • Watermark: Videos generated through AI features include a persistent watermark, which can be bothersome unless removed via additional editing steps.

  • Pronunciation Issues: The text-to-speech feature can sometimes have issues with pronunciation and natural pauses, impacting the quality of the generated audio.

  • Limited Animation Features: CapCut is more geared towards video editing than character animation, which might limit its use for complex avatar movements or expressions.

7. Mimic PC (Face Fusion & Modifications)

Pros:

  • Face Swapping & Customization: Offers detailed face-swapping features, including age modification and voice conversion, allowing for deep personalization.

  • Advanced Features: Can apply facial expression edits, such as changing eye movements and mouth positions, for realistic facial animations.

  • Batch Processing: Supports multiple face swaps in a single video, increasing efficiency for larger projects.

Cons:

  • Processing Power Required: Requires significant computing resources, which may be slow or impractical for users with lower-end machines.

  • Complex Setup: Involves several steps, making it less beginner-friendly than simpler video creation tools.

8. RunwayML (Image to Video Animation)

Pros:

  • Highly Customizable Animations: RunwayML provides detailed control over animations, hand movements, and facial expressions.

  • High-Quality Video Output: The tool offers 4K video output, ensuring professional-grade results.

  • Integration: Integrates seamlessly with other tools like KineMix or Luma for animation, and supports easy upscaling of videos.

Cons:

  • Learning Curve: RunwayML can be complex for new users due to its advanced features and user interface.

  • Limited Free Credits: Requires a subscription for full access to features and credits for processing, which could be limiting for budget-conscious users.

9. Fotor (Background Generation & Scene Animation)

Pros:

  • Text-to-Image for Backgrounds: Allows users to easily create realistic backgrounds based on prompts, enhancing the visual context of the avatar.

  • Upscaling: Offers tools for upscaling images for better quality and animation.

Cons:

  • Limited Animation Control: Primarily focused on static background generation, so it doesn't offer the same level of control over avatar movement as other animation platforms.

  • Basic Video Editing: The video editing and scene animation features are somewhat basic compared to other tools like RunwayML or Halo AI.

10. 11 Labs (AI Voiceover Generation)

Pros:

  • Realistic Voice Cloning: Offers the ability to clone your own voice, which is great for personalized avatars.

  • High-Quality Audio: Produces professional-quality voiceovers, which can be synchronized with avatars for a more lifelike presentation.

Cons:

  • Cost: Premium voice generation can be expensive, especially for longer videos.

  • Dependency on Audio Quality: If the audio isn't clear, the lip-syncing and avatar animation will be less accurate.

Conclusion:

  • Best for Quick & Simple Projects: CapCut and HeyGen AI provide an excellent balance between ease of use and quality, especially for users looking to quickly generate talking avatars without much complexity.

  • Best for Realistic Animation & Long Videos: DreamFace, RunwayML, and Kling AI offer the best solutions for high-quality, long-duration video and accurate lip-syncing.

  • Best for Customization & Avatar Design: Leonardo AI and Mimic PC offer extensive customization features, particularly useful for creating avatars that look and move as desired.

  • Best for Voice and Speech Synchronization: 11 Labs excels in voiceover generation and lip-syncing, especially when paired with other tools for animation and character movement.


Creating realistic, talking avatars with lip-syncing involves multiple stages, each of which can be tackled using different technology stacks. Below, I’ve outlined three distinct options for generating and refining AI avatars with lip-syncing, using various tools and platforms, each offering unique capabilities and workflows.

Option 1: Quick and Simple Video Creation (Kaiber, Leonardo AI, HeyGen AI)

Tech Stack: Kaiber, Leonardo AI, HeyGen AI

Step-by-Step Process:

  1. Generating the Initial Video with Kaiber:

    • Prompt Creation: Start by describing the desired scene and character with a text prompt. Kaiber AI uses this prompt to generate the video, including the environment and character.

    • Lip Syncing: Use a second prompt to instruct Kaiber to synchronize the character’s lip movements with the imported audio. This ensures the avatar's speech matches the audio track.

    • Adjust Motion & Evolution: Customize the character's movement and the scene evolution using Kaiber’s settings. This helps to create dynamic transitions and natural changes within the video.

    • Refinement: Fine-tune the video output by adjusting the motion, character positioning, and overall aesthetic until you're satisfied with the result.

  2. Creating a Realistic AI Avatar with Leonardo AI:

    • Avatar Creation: Use Leonardo AI to generate a highly customized avatar image. This involves specifying the avatar's appearance, clothing, and accessories.

    • Customization: Adjust the model settings (e.g., "Flux Dev Model") and image ratio (16:9) to ensure consistent and high-quality results.

    • Enhancement with PicsArt: After the avatar is generated, use PicsArt for fine-tuning. Enhance brightness, highlights, and overall image quality to ensure a realistic avatar.

  3. Making the Avatar Talk with Hand Movements (HeyGen AI):

    • Upload the Avatar: Import the generated avatar into HeyGen AI.

    • Character Definition: Define the avatar’s characteristics like age, gender, and expressive style for natural hand movements.

    • Sync Audio with Avatar: Upload the audio and sync it with the avatar’s speech. This feature is ideal for creating videos up to 3 minutes long.

    • Generate the Talking Avatar Video: Finalize the video by rendering the avatar with lip-syncing and hand movements.

Pros:

  • Easy to use and quick setup.

  • Kaiber and HeyGen AI streamline the avatar creation and lip-syncing process.

  • Good for short to medium-length videos (up to 3 minutes).

Cons:

  • Limited control over intricate animations or detailed expressions.

  • May not work well for complex or highly customized projects.

Option 2: Advanced Customization and Realistic Animation (RunwayML, Halo AI, DreamFace, Mimic PC)

Tech Stack: RunwayML, Halo AI, DreamFace, Mimic PC

Step-by-Step Process:

  1. Generating Character Images and Animation (RunwayML and Halo AI):

    • Image Animation: Start by using RunwayML to animate the still image of the avatar. Upload the generated image and define the duration of the animation.

    • Add Custom Movements: If required, you can provide specific prompts in Halo AI to describe how the avatar should move (e.g., walking or talking).

    • Combine with Live Action: If needed, integrate the animated avatar with live-action footage by using Runway Act One. This allows for more dynamic storytelling and realism.

  2. Enhancing Lip Syncing with DreamFace:

    • Sync Lip Movements: Import the animated video into DreamFace and synchronize the avatar’s lip movements with the imported audio. This tool is ideal for longer videos, ensuring that lip-syncing stays accurate throughout.

  3. Using Mimic PC for Additional Customizations:

    • Face Fusion and Modifications: If necessary, use Mimic PC to perform face swapping, adjust facial expressions, or modify the avatar’s age. This adds another layer of personalization, allowing you to swap faces or alter the appearance to better suit the project.

    • Voice Conversion: Optionally, you can use Mimic PC to convert audio using external AI voice-cloning software like Eleven Labs, providing a seamless voice-over experience for your avatar.

Pros:

  • Full control over avatar customization, animations, and lip-syncing.

  • Ideal for high-quality, long-duration videos.

  • Advanced features such as face fusion, voice conversion, and real-time animation.

Cons:

  • Requires more technical knowledge and setup time.

  • Can be resource-intensive, especially for complex animations or larger projects.

Option 3: Simplified Workflow with Powerful Results (CapCut, 11 Labs, Fotor)

Tech Stack: CapCut, 11 Labs, Fotor

Step-by-Step Process:

  1. Creating the Avatar with CapCut:

    • Initial Avatar Creation: Use CapCut’s AI tools to create an avatar from a text-to-image prompt or upload an existing image. The tool also allows for basic lip-syncing directly within the app.

    • Add Lip-Sync: Enable the "Lip Sync" feature in CapCut’s video settings, either by using text-to-speech (for simple voiceovers) or by uploading an audio file with a voice-over. CapCut’s lip-syncing feature ensures that the avatar's lips match the audio perfectly.

    • Model Options: You can choose between the "Standard" or "Vivid" models. The "Vivid" model offers better facial and hair movement but results in a 1:1 aspect ratio, ideal for more polished outcomes.

  2. Enhancing Avatar and Voice (11 Labs and Fotor):

    • AI Voice Generation (11 Labs): Use 11 Labs to generate a realistic voiceover for your avatar. This service allows you to either upload your own voice or select from a variety of AI-generated voices.

    • Avatar Customization (Fotor): Use Fotor’s text-to-image feature to generate detailed backgrounds for your avatar. This can be used to place the avatar in different settings like a supermarket, bike ride, or coffee shop.

  3. Finalizing the Video with CapCut:

    • Remove Watermarks: If necessary, use CapCut’s masking tool to overlay the original avatar image and seamlessly remove any watermarks from the final video.

    • Refining the Video: CapCut’s simple editing tools allow for quick adjustments to video length, speed, and visual effects, making it easy to create a refined, professional-looking final product.

Pros:

  • Quick setup with a streamlined process for creating talking avatars.

  • Accessible to beginners and those with less technical expertise.

  • CapCut offers both free and paid options, providing flexibility in video editing.

Cons:

  • Limited to simpler avatar animations and customization.

  • Watermark issues unless you use advanced editing features to remove them.

  • Lacks the depth and detailed control of more complex platforms like RunwayML.

Conclusion

Each option presents a different approach to creating realistic, talking avatars with lip-syncing, catering to varying levels of technical expertise and project complexity:

  • Option 1 (Kaiber, Leonardo AI, HeyGen AI) is the best for users seeking a fast and simple solution for generating avatars with lip-syncing for shorter videos.

  • Option 2 (RunwayML, Halo AI, DreamFace, Mimic PC) is ideal for advanced users who need more control over animation, voice integration, and facial modifications, making it perfect for longer and more customized content.

  • Option 3 (CapCut, 11 Labs, Fotor) provides a balance of simplicity and powerful results, perfect for users who want a more straightforward workflow with solid features for voice generation and avatar animation.

By choosing the appropriate tech stack based on your project’s needs and complexity, you can create high-quality, interactive AI avatars that engage audiences with seamless lip-syncing and dynamic animations.